  • Patent number: 6512785
    Abstract: A matched filter bank including a plurality of matched filters and a sampling and holding units commonly used by the total matched filters. Therefore, the circuit size is diminished. An inverting amplifier for the matched filter with a variable gain includes an input capacitance, an inverting amplifier connected to an output of the input capacitance, and a plurality of feedback capacitances connected between an input and output of the inverting amplifier. A plurality of switches are connected to input side of the feedback capacitances for alternatively connecting the feedback capcitanec to the input of the inverting amplifier or a reference voltage. The feedback capacitances connected to the reference voltage are invalid with respect to a composite capacitance of the feedback capacitance and have no influence to the amplifier.

  • Patent number: 6426949
    Abstract: A signal reception apparatus for DS-CDMA communication system having a complex matched filter for despreading a received signal into I- and Q-components Di and Dq of despread signal. Dj and Dq are input to a path selection portion 13 for extracting a phase error in a pilot symbol block of the despread signal. A phase compensation signal is calculated according to the phase error in the portion 13. An information symbol is compensated according to the phase compensation signal. An electrical power is calculated from an average of the phase compensation signal of several slots for selecting paths to be received. The selected paths are combined with phase synchronized by a rake combiner 14.

  • Patent number: 6278724
    Abstract: A signal reception apparatus in the spread spectrum communication system requires only a small amount of circuitry and consumes a small amount of electric power. A quadrature detector decomposes received signals into in-phase components and quadrature components, and supplies them to a complex-type matched filter. The complex-type matched filter de-spreads the in-phase components and the quadrature components and sends them to a multi-path selector. The multi-path selector selects, from among the received de-spread signals, multiple paths having high levels of signal electric powers and sends the received signals of the selected paths to multiple phase correction blocks. Analog operation circuits calculate phase errors of the received signals of two successive pilot symbol blocks for each path. An analog operation circuit corrects the phases of the received signals of the information symbol block that has been received between the two successive pilot symbol blocks.

  • Patent number: 6169771
    Abstract: In one aspect, the present invention provides a low power consumption matched filter. The signal received at an input terminal is input to a shift register having stages equal to the spread code length number after conversion into digital signals in an A/D converter. The outputs of the shift register stages are input to XOR circuits set corresponding to each stage, so that XOR operations are performed between the outputs and corresponding spread code bits d1 to dN. The outputs of the XOR circuits are analogously added in an analog adder and output from an output terminal. In another aspect, a filter circuit uses an analog operation circuit to prevent lowered operational accuracy caused by residual charge. Input analog signals successively undergo sampling and holding in sample-and-hold circuits, are multiplied by coefficients stored in a shift register by multiplication circuits, and added in an addition circuit.

  • Patent number: 6122654
    Abstract: A complex multiplication circuit of a calculation formula equivalent but different from the usual formula.The calculation formula is as follows:Pr={x(a+b)-b(x+y)} equivalent to (ax-by)Pi={y(a-b)+b(x+y)} equivalent to (ay+bx)Here,Input signal: x+jyMultiplier:a+jbMultiplication result:Pr+jPi.

  • Patent number: 6081549
    Abstract: Phases of the spread spectrum signal are corrected with a high degree of accuracy by a minimum of circuitry. One of phase correction circuits 31-34 of the receiver corresponds to each path. The I-component and Q-component of a despread output are supplied to the phase correction circuits 31-34. A phase error extractor 1 extracts the first phase error from a received pilot block. A phase corrector 2 corrects the phase error of a received information symbol using a correction vector that has been calculated based on the first phase error. The RAKE synthesizer 25 synthesizes the corrected received signal with outputs of the phase correction A circuits of other paths and outputs the synthesized signal to a temporary determiner 3 which temporarily determines an information symbol to be processed. The phase error is modified in a correction vector modifier 4 using the temporary determination result. A new correction vector is calculated based on the modified phase error.

  • Patent number: 6038250
    Abstract: Cells are searched at a high speed using an initial synchronization method and a receiver for a DS-CDMA inter base station asynchronous cellular system. A base band received signal is input to a matched filter and is correlated with a spread code supplied from a spread code generator. A signal electric power calculator calculates the electric power of the correlation output of the matched filter, and outputs the result to a long code synchronization timing determiner, a threshold value calculator, and a long code identifier. During the initial cell search, the spread code generator outputs a short code #0 that is common to the control channel of each of the base stations. After the long code synchronization timing has been determined, each of the segments of the N chips which constitutes a portion of the synthesized spread code sequence synthesized from a long code #i that is unique to each of the base stations and the short code #0 is sequentially replaced and output.

  • Patent number: 5930290
    Abstract: A fast spread spectrum communication system is provided, having fewer circuits and requiring fewer PN codes to be assigned to a user. A series of digital data to be transmitted, is divided into 4-bit frames. The 4-bit data of each frame is divided into the first through fourth elements in a predetermined order. The first complex number is constructed by the first and second elements, and the second complex number is determined according to the value of the third and fourth elements. The spectrum of the data to be transmitted is spread by multiplying these complex numbers. Four matched filters despread a received signal by different combinations of PN codes stored in a receiver. The first through fourth elements are recovered according to the outputs of the matched filters.
